high standard 40 wrote: However, I would also like to see some give and take for the smaller clubs that don't have access to 500 meters....or yards. IHMSA recently approved 500M Big Bore and I think that's great, but it is very limited by the availability of 500M ranges. Why can't IHMSA approve what many have referred to as "22 Ultra" which is the 3/8 scale Smallbore targets set at traditional Big Bore distances.
I have shot the .22 Ultra many years ago and it was a lot of fun. Our range is all auto-reset targets so that wouldn't work here. Heck, we can't even get people to come out here to shoot all the regular categories, I doubt having .22 Ultra would increase our participation.

I'm all for the idea of trying new stuff, and we ave tried many things at our club in the past. I was one of those that pushed for the addition of Fifth Scale many years ago and we also offered Ultra .22 years ago. My question is this, and I don't have an answer for it.

What makes anyone think that adding Ultra .22 to IHMSA matches would bring in more shooters? Did all those shooters that no longer participate in IHMSA, quit because they deemed all the regular IHMSA disciplines were too easy? Do potential new shooters think that the present game is too easy and they are looking for something harder? We can't get people to show up for our regular matches and even offering free practice days doesn't bring them out. Not trying to be a smart-alec, but I don't know what else to do to increase participation. I guess handgun silhouette isn't the in thing in today's world.
